Fuel shortages occur when demand for gasoline, diesel, or other fuels surpasses supply, often due to geopolitical events, refinery disruptions, or natural disasters. They impact transportation, logistics, and daily commutes, causing price spikes and rationing. While no one benefits directly, alternative energy providers and fuel-efficient vehicle manufacturers may see increased demand during such crises.
